COVID-19 Precautions
Update - Youth Home will continue following CDC guidelines for health care facilities which includes, masks, temperature checks, and physical distancing. Our clinical team continues to work closely with the Arkansas Department of Health while monitoring COVID-19 infection rates.
At Youth Home, Inc. the health and safety of our residents and team members is of the utmost importance and in an effort to minimize the impact of the virus we will be taking extra precautions. Any visitor to our campus (parents, guardians, caseworkers, siblings, contractors, etc.) will be screened before being allowed to enter our facility. This screening is the recommendation for long term care facilities.
You will be asked the following questions upon arrival:
- Are you having flu-like symptoms such as fever, cough or shortness of breath?
- In the last 14 days have you traveled to any areas that have active cases? Where?
- Have you been in close contact with someone confirmed of or is being evaluated for COVID-19?
Please note that there may be periods of time where visitations to campus are restricted due to COVID.
The following precautions have been taken to help minimize the spread of COVID-19:
- Stand-alone air purifiers were purchased for our outpatient clinic, school based locations, Siebert school, and our Youth Home common areas and offices
- Renovations were made within our Siebert school to accommodate a special quarantine space on campus
- In-duct UV air purifiers installed on all air handlers on campus including all houses, school, and administration building
- Electrostatic sanitizing guns and a sanitizing backpack were purchased for use throughout campus and our outpatient clinic
- Personal Protective Equipment (PPE) and sanitizing materials were stockpiled to ensure a continuous supply of needed and vital items
